Bamboo is fast becoming the new norm for everyday bedding, and no wonder, it’s a natural fiber and has an abundance of attributes. It’s said to be softer than 1,000 thread count Egyptian cotton. If you haven’t tried Cariloha bamboo sheets, you’re really missing out on some opulent bedding. The fabric is gentle, soothing, silky soft, and supple on the skin. It has an elegant and subtle surface sheen that is not slippery at all. One characteristic I really like about bamboo bedding is that it adjusts to your body temperature, so you’ll stay cool in summer and warm in winter, and it naturally wicks moisture away from your body. It’s naturally hypoallergenic, antimicrobial, and is germ and odor resistant. It’s also highly sustainable, breathable, and biodegradable. Talk about versatility.

I really enjoy using these sheets, they’re durable, lightweight, breezy, and I get a blissful sleep. They are machine washable and dryable and do not shrink or color fade. They’re perfect and I can’t recommend them enough!
